Adrian Brummett
Starting Pitcher | Retired or Inactive Players
Pitching He struggles with his command at times and is still learning to mix his pitches and set up hitters. His fastball gets into the high 80s, but it's the sink that makes the pitch effective. Brummett also has a decent changeup. His composure needs work. When Brummett starts getting hit, he gets mad and loses concentration. His stuff becomes less sharp as he gets into the late innings. He attacks lefties and righties with similar success.
Defense & Hitting Brummett is nothing special in the field. He doesn't have much of a pickoff move and he's slow getting the ball to home plate out of the set position. Brummett is a surpisingly good hitting pitcher. And I'm not sure you can say this about a pitcher, but Brummett has some pop in his swing. Interesting sidenote, The Retired or Inactive Players have been known to use Brummett as a pinch-runner on occasion.
2025 Outlook If Brummett doesn't perform, the Retired or Inactive Players won't hesitate to send him down to the minors. I just don't know if The Retired or Inactive Players are ever going to get what they expect out of him.
